THIS COMPREHENSIVE GUIDE FUNCTIONS AS YOUR TRICK TO UNLOCKING THE ENIGMAS OF WEB SOLUTIONS AND ENDING UP BEING A MASTER IN THE FIELD

This Comprehensive Guide Functions As Your Trick To Unlocking The Enigmas Of Web Solutions And Ending Up Being A Master In The Field

This Comprehensive Guide Functions As Your Trick To Unlocking The Enigmas Of Web Solutions And Ending Up Being A Master In The Field

Blog Article

https://techbullion.com/seven-tools-to-organize-and-optimize-your-digital-marketing-strategy/ By-Whalen Brewer

Discover the ultimate Internet Solutions Handbook for all your needs. Check out communication procedures, core concepts of SOAP and REST, and finest methods for smooth application. Discover the tricks to mastering web services, from understanding the fundamentals to implementing scalable architecture. Master the art of developing protected systems and maximizing for future development. Open the power of web services at your fingertips.

Introduction of Internet Providers



If you have actually ever before questioned what web services are and exactly how they function, this overview is the ideal location to begin. Internet solutions are a method for different applications to connect with each other over the internet. They enable seamless combination of systems, making it less complicated to share information and performances.

One of the crucial aspects of internet solutions is their use of basic procedures like HTTP and XML to assist in communication. This standardization ensures that various systems can understand and interact with each other efficiently. Web solutions can be classified right into two main types: SOAP (Simple Object Accessibility Procedure) and Remainder (Representational State Transfer).

SOAP is a protocol that utilizes XML for message exchange, while remainder depends on common HTTP techniques like obtain, PUBLISH, PUT, and DELETE. Both have their staminas and are used in various circumstances based on needs.

Secret Principles and Technologies



Discovering the foundational principles and modern technologies of web solutions is essential for comprehending their capability and application in modern-day systems. When delving right into the crucial ideas and innovations of web services, you open the door to a world of interconnected opportunities. Here are some essential elements to grasp:

- ** SOAP (Simple Item Gain Access To Method) **: This procedure defines the structure of messages exchanged in between internet services.
- ** WSDL (Internet Solutions Description Language) **: WSDL is utilized to describe the performances provided by an internet solution.
- ** REST (Representational State Transfer) **: An architectural design that utilizes standard HTTP approaches for interaction in between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ays a critical role in data exchange in between internet services due to its adaptability and readability.

Comprehending these core ideas and technologies will lay a strong structure for your journey right into the realm of web solutions.

Best Practices for Implementation



To make certain successful application of internet services, focus on adherence to best techniques. Begin by thoroughly recording your web service APIs, consisting of clear summaries of endpoints, specifications, and anticipated actions. Constant naming conventions and versioning of APIs are crucial for maintainability. When creating your web solutions, adhere to the principles of remainder to create a scalable and adaptable architecture. Apply appropriate verification and consent systems to protect your solutions, such as OAuth or API secrets.

Evaluating is crucial in making certain the reliability of your internet solutions. Develop detailed test cases that cover various scenarios, including positive and unfavorable screening. seo strategy firm and automated testing can aid capture issues early in the advancement procedure. Screen your internet solutions in real-time to recognize efficiency bottlenecks and possible failures. Logging and error handling are essential for identifying concerns and troubleshooting issues efficiently.



Finally, take into consideration the scalability of your internet services by designing for future development. Apply caching devices and tons harmonizing to manage boosted website traffic. Regularly testimonial and optimize your code for efficiency. By adhering to these best methods, you can enhance the application of internet solutions and ensure their success.

Conclusion

Congratulations! You've simply opened the key to mastering internet solutions. By recognizing the essential concepts and innovations, and carrying out best methods, you're well on your method to becoming an internet services professional.

Maintain discovering and trying out what you have actually learned to continue increasing your knowledge and abilities in this interesting field.

The world of internet services is now at your fingertips, prepared for you to explore and conquer. Take pleasure in the journey!